Slightly Spritzig is pale, cool-toned shade of cool cyan. It is better contrasting with black. This color combines beautifully with warm red, warm green or warm magenta

#ecad92 is the best complementary color to Slightly Spritzig. Warm red shades generally complement the cool cyan hues best as they are found on the opposite end of the color wheel. The most popular #92d2ed complementary color is Tonys Pink, as it offers maximum contrast and grab the viewer's attention.
The analogous palette of warm cyan, cool cyan, and cool blue colors offers a soft combination of similar cool shades. The analogous colors of Cornflower are #92ecda and #92a4ec. Thus found on the left and right of #92d2ed on the color wheel with a 30° gap. Consider matching Riptide and Portage colors as they work well with Slightly Spritzig.
The split-complementary Slightly Spritzig palette consists of #ecda92 and #ec92a4 colors. They can be found 30° apart on either side of the complementary color (#ecad92). Try Wild Rice and Sea Pink colors in combination with #92d2ed, as they are not as contrasting as a complementary color, hence, giving more hue variety to make your design stand out.
The triadic palette of #92d2ed offers a combination of cool yellow and warm magenta shades and equally high contrast between the three of them. Find triadic colors at the 120° distance from the Slightly Spritzig. Thus Primrose and Lavender Magenta giving maximum hue separation to use all three together.
The square color palette of Slightly Spritzig contains three additional colors. Thus, complementary Tonys Pink, Biloba Flower, and Sulu split by 90° on the color wheel. #92d2ed square combo is a palette of cool cyan, cool magenta, warm red and warm green shades that work together well.
The tetradic palette is a bit more complex than the square and has more of a rectangle shape. Slightly Spritzig tetradic combo consists of warm red complementary color (#ecad92) and two others. The Lavender Magenta is positioned 120° clockwise from the primary color and Magic Mint – 120° from the complementary Tonys Pink. This palette is not recommended to use as-is. Try to tweak the saturation and brightness of #ec92d1 and #92ecad.
In a RGB color space, hex #92d2ed is made of 25% red, 35% green and 40% blue. In a HSL mode Slightly Spritzig has a hue angle of 197.8°, a saturation of 71.65% and a lightness of 75.1%. In a CMYK space (used in printing only), hex #92d2ed is made of 35.69% cyan, 10.59%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.06% black ink.
